Kahnawake opposes Canada-Quebec deal
🤖 D.R.A.F.T. Summary
By Marcus Bankuti, Local Journalism Initiative Reporter, The Eastern Door The Mohawk Council of Kahnawake (MCK) has sent a letter objecting to a draft agreement between Canada and Quebec that would ease impact assessments and introduce a “one project, one review” approach. That means if Quebec were to review a project, Canada would no longer do its own review, and vice versa.
